Federal Agents' Fatal Encounter in Minneapolis: A Closer Look

On a chilly Saturday afternoon in Minneapolis, an unexpected and tragic incident unfolded that left many questioning the role of law enforcement in their communities. According to multiple reports, a confrontation between federal agents and a local man ended in a fatal shooting. The incident, which took place in the city's Whittier neighborhood, has sparked outrage and calls for transparency.

Video footage, obtained by The Guardian, appears to show the moments leading up to the shooting. In the video, a man can be seen approaching a line of federal agents, who are dressed in tactical gear and carrying weapons. The man, who is not identified in the video, can be heard yelling and waving his arms as he approaches the agents.

At a news conference later that day, Minneapolis Police Chief Brian O'Hara confirmed the man in the video was the individual who was shot and killed. O'Hara identified the deceased as a 37-year-old man who lived in Minneapolis. He stated that the man was an American citizen. No further information was provided about the man's identity or the circumstances leading up to the shooting.

The incident has raised concerns among community members and civil rights organizations. The Minneapolis chapter of Black Lives Matter issued a statement condemning the shooting and calling for transparency and accountability from law enforcement. "The Minneapolis Police Department and federal agents have a long history of violence and targeting Black communities," the statement read. "This shooting is a reminder that we cannot trust these systems to keep us safe."

The FBI and the Department of Homeland Security, whose agents were involved in the shooting, have not released any statements regarding the incident. The Minneapolis Police Department is currently leading the investigation, but it is unclear when or if more information will be released.

This shooting marks a troubling trend in Minneapolis, where tensions between law enforcement and community members have been high for years. In 2020, the city saw widespread protests following the death of George Floyd, a Black man who was killed by Minneapolis police officers. The shooting also comes as the country grapples with a surge in political violence and unrest.

As the investigation into the shooting continues, community members and advocacy groups are calling for transparency and accountability. They demand answers to questions about the man's identity, the reason for the confrontation, and the actions of the federal agents involved. Only time will tell if those demands will be met, and if the incident will serve as a catalyst for change in Minneapolis and beyond.
